i dont know how much oil is too much to put in you co2 tank valve when oiling your gun. one drop or two? or three? thanks

assuming a typical mechanical gun like a tippmann then 2 or 3 drops through the asa will do the trick. Some guns with solenoids its a bad idea.

Im confused now. I have been under the impression that if you drop in 3-5 drops of oil, screw tank in and fire fun 5-7 times that that would oil the gun. Does that work enough, or does gun need to be taken apart and oiled as well?
|
Posted By: peewee
Date Posted: 22 October 2004 at 10:10am
|
What gun do you have?? If its a 98 3 drops in the asa & a couple on the back bolt/striker & your good to go. A5 you want to oil everything when you put it back together after cleaning. After that just a couple drops in the asa. Rememeber to pull your barrel off when firing to spread the oil thruout the marker. I do 15 to 20 shots.
